Understanding Heat Pumps: More Than Just a Heater

Before we get into the practicalities, let's clarify what a heat pump is and how it works. Unlike traditional heaters that generate heat, a heat pump simply moves heat from one place to another. In winter, it extracts heat from the outside air, even on cold days, and transfers it indoors. In summer, it reverses the process, taking heat from inside your home and releasing it outdoors, effectively cooling your space. This ingenious method makes them incredibly energy-efficient.

Why Professional Installation is Non-Negotiable

Trying to install a heat pump yourself or opting for an inexperienced installer can lead to a host of problems:

  • Inefficient Operation: Incorrect sizing or poor placement means your heat pump will work harder to heat or cool your home, leading to higher energy bills and reduced comfort.

  • Reduced Lifespan: Stress on the system from improper installation can significantly shorten its lifespan, leading to premature breakdowns and costly repairs.

  • Safety Hazards: Electrical connections and refrigerant handling require expertise and proper qualifications. Mistakes can pose serious safety risks, including electrical fires or refrigerant leaks.

  • Voided Warranties: Most manufacturers require professional installation for warranties to be valid. Don't risk losing your coverage for free repairs and system replacements which could save you thousands of hard-earned dollars.


What to Expect During Installation

When you choose a reputable company like OneAir, here's a general overview of what the heat pump installation process involves:

  1. Site Assessment and Sizing: Our technicians will visit your home to assess its layout, insulation, window types, and your specific heating and cooling needs. This allows us to recommend the right size and type of heat pump for your space. Undersized units won't keep your home comfortable, while oversized units cycle on and off too frequently, wasting energy and wearing down components.

  2. Unit Placement: We'll determine the optimal location for both the indoor unit (or units, for multi-split systems) and the outdoor unit. Proper placement ensures efficient airflow, minimal noise disruption, maximised lifespan and easy access for future maintenance.

  3. Mounting and Connections: The indoor unit is securely mounted on a wall or ceiling, and the outdoor unit is level and securely mounted  on a stable base. Refrigerant lines, electrical wiring, and condensate drainage pipes are carefully run and correctly connected between the units.

  4. Electrical Work: A dedicated electrical circuit might be required, depending on the heat pump's power needs. This work is always carried out by a qualified electrician to ensure safety and compliance with regulations.

  5. Vacuuming and Charging: The refrigerant lines are thoroughly evacuated using specialised pumps to remove any air or moisture, which can severely impair efficiency. Then, the correct amount of refrigerant is charged into the system.

  6. Testing and Commissioning: Before an install is completed, the system is rigorously tested to ensure all components are functioning correctly, air distribution is even, and the unit is operating properly with all its features fully functional. We'll also walk you through how to use your new heat pump and its remote control and provide tips and tricks to ensure optimal efficiency.


Heat Pump Cost: Investing in Comfort and Efficiency

The heat pump cost is a significant factor for most homeowners. It's an investment, but one that typically pays off through lower energy bills and increased home value.


Factors Influencing Heat Pump Cost

Several elements contribute to the overall cost:

  • Type of Heat Pump:

    • Air-to-Air (Air Source): These are the most common and generally the most affordable. They extract heat from the air and are the most common type of heat pump in NZ by far.

    • Air-to-Water (Hydronic): These connect to radiators or underfloor heating systems, often more expensive to install, but highly efficient with unique comfort for whole-home heating.

    • Geothermal (Ground Source): While the most expensive upfront due to extensive groundworks, they offer the highest efficiency and lowest running costs. Best suited for colder, south island regions where the .

  • Size and Capacity: Larger homes or those with high ceilings and poor insulation will require a higher capacity heat pump, which will naturally cost more.

  • Brand and Model: Just like cars, different brands and models come with varying price tags and features. Premium brands typically offer better efficiency, higher filtration, quieter operation and advanced smart features.

  • Installation Complexity: Factors like the distance between indoor and outdoor units, the need for extensive ductwork (for ducted systems), outdoor units mounted on the roof or wall, or difficult access can increase installation costs.

  • Additional Features: Wi-Fi connectivity, advanced filtration systems, or multi-zone capabilities can add to the price.


Breaking Down the Investment

The total heat pump cost includes:

  1. Unit Cost: The price of the heat pump unit itself.

  2. Installation Labor: The cost for the technicians to install the system.

  3. Materials: All the necessary piping, wiring, mounts, trunking and other components.

  4. Electrical Upgrades: If your home's electrical board is full and needs a sub board  or if a new circuit is required, this will incur additional cost.


While the initial outlay might seem substantial, remember to factor in the long-term family comfort benefits and savings on your energy bills compared to other forms of heating. Heat pumps are far more efficient than traditional electric heaters or even gas heaters, plus have the ability to dehumidify damp air and switch into cooling mode in summer.


Heat Pump Maintenance: Keeping Your System Running Smoothly

Once your heat pump is installed, regular heat pump maintenance is key to preserving its efficiency, extending its lifespan, and avoiding costly breakdowns. Think of it like servicing your car; neglect it for too long, and you could run into trouble!


What You Can Do (DIY Maintenance)

There are a few simple tasks you can do yourself to keep your heat pump in good shape:

  • Clean or Replace Filters Regularly: This is perhaps the most important DIY task. Dirty filters restrict airflow, making your heat pump work harder and consume more energy. Check and clean them regularly making sure they are correctly.

  • Keep the Outdoor Unit Clear: Ensure the outdoor unit is free from leaves, grass clippings, dirt, and other debris. Trim back any shrubs or plants that are growing too close. Good airflow around the outdoor unit is essential for its efficient operation.

  • Check for Ice Buildup (Winter): In very cold conditions, ice can sometimes build up on the outdoor unit. Most modern heat pumps have a defrost cycle, but if you notice frequent and excessive icing (where no warm air is produced for 10-30min or so), contact a professional as it could indicate problems such as low refrigerant gas levels.

  • Keep Vents Unobstructed: Make sure furniture, curtains, or other items aren't blocking the airflow, which can hinder air distribution and reduce efficiency.

Why Professional Heat Pump Service is Essential

While DIY tasks are helpful, professional heat pump service is still a useful precaution to take. While some have their systems serviced two or three times per year, we typically recommend an annual service, ideally before the peak heating or cooling season. During a professional service, OneAir technicians will:

  • Thoroughly Clean Coils: The indoor and outdoor coils can accumulate dirt and grime, significantly reducing efficiency. Professionals have the right tools and cleaning solutions for a deep clean, reducing viruses, mould and bacteria .

  • Check Refrigerant Levels: Low refrigerant levels can indicate a leak, leading to poor performance and potential damage to the compressor. Our technicians will check levels and safely address any issues.

  • Inspect Electrical Connections: We'll ensure all wiring and electrical components are secure and free from corrosion, preventing potential electrical hazards.

  • Lubricate Moving Parts: Motors and fans might need lubrication to reduce friction and wear.

  • Inspect Fan Blades: Damaged or dirty fan blades can affect airflow and create noise.

  • Corrosion treatment : We will treat small areas of rust with anti-corrosion spray to extend the life of the outdoor unit

  • Check Drain Lines: Technicians flush and check to ensure the condensate drain line is clear and not blocked, preventing water leaks and mould growth.

  • Assess Overall System Performance: We'll test the heating and cooling cycles, thermostat accuracy, and overall operational functionality.

  • Identify Potential Issues: Regular servicing helps us to identify minor issues before they escalate into major, costly repairs.


Investing in regular heat pump maintenance and professional heat pump service ensures your system runs efficiently, prolongs its lifespan, maintains your warranty, and keeps your energy bills in check.


Choosing the Right Heat Pump for Your New Zealand Home

With so many options available, selecting the right heat pump can feel daunting. Here's what to consider:

  • Your Home's Size and Layout: Is it an open-plan living space or do you need to heat multiple rooms? This will determine whether a single-split system, multi-split system, or a ducted heat pump is best.

  • Insulation Levels: A well-insulated home will require a smaller, less powerful heat pump to achieve the same level of comfort, saving you money on both the unit and running costs.

  • Climate Zone: While heat pumps work well across New Zealand, colder regions might benefit from specific models designed for lower ambient temperatures.

  • Budget: Balance your upfront heat pump cost with long-term running costs and energy efficiency.

  • Features: Do you want WiFi with smart controls, air purification, or quiet operation? Prioritise the features that matter most to you.

  • Noise Levels: Consider the noise level of both the indoor and outdoor units, especially if they'll be near bedrooms or outdoor living areas.

Frequently Asked Questions About Heat Pumps


Q: How long do heat pumps typically last?

A: With proper heat pump maintenance and professional heat pump service, a well-installed heat pump can last anywhere from 10 to 20 years, sometimes even longer. Factors like the quality of the unit, the intensity of use, and adherence to regular servicing schedules significantly impact its lifespan. Neglecting maintenance can drastically shorten its operational life.


Q: How often does a heat pump need maintenance?

A: We recommend professional heat pump service at least once a year, ideally before the start of the primary heating or cooling seasons (winter and summer in New Zealand). In addition to annual professional checks, you should perform simple DIY tasks like cleaning air filters every 1-3 months, depending on usage and household conditions (e.g., pets, allergies).


Q: What is the average cost of heat pump installation in New Zealand?

A: The heat pump cost for installation in New Zealand can vary widely depending on the type of heat pump, its capacity, the complexity of the installation, and the specific brand or model. For a standard air-to-air split system in a typical residential setting, you might expect costs to range from NZD $2,500 to $6,000 for the largest 10kW high wall system.  Floor consoles, ceiling cassettes or ducted systems, will naturally be at the higher end of this scale, potentially exceeding $10,000 for the latter type as they are able to heat or cool an entire home. Q: What's involved in heat pump installation?

A: Heat pump installation involves several key steps. First, an assessment determines the right size and type of unit for your home. Then, the indoor and outdoor units are strategically placed and securely mounted. This is followed by running and connecting refrigerant lines, electrical wiring, and condensate drainage. Finally, the system is evacuated, charged with refrigerant, and thoroughly tested to ensure optimal performance and safety. Professional installation takes around 4 hours (double or more for a ducted) and is vital to ensure efficiency, longevity, and to keep your warranty valid.
